Godot 4.4.1 release

Godot 4.4 was released at the beginning of March. The update was another major step forward for the free, open-source game engine Godot, bringing numerous new features and improvements.  Highlights included the integration of the external 3D physics engine Jolt, the interactive in-game editor, game stuttering solving with a new ubershader system and AgX tone mapping. Godot Game Engine - Cooperation with Google and The Forge

Yesterday a new partnership between Google, The Forge and the Godot Foundation was announced on the Godot Blog. The goal is to optimize and expand Godot’s mobile engine for Vulkan-enabled devices, i.e. Android devices. However, changes and enhancements in this area will also be useful for other mobile devices as the Godot code will be optimized.
